2.5.2.4 Perform source level debugging with files other than the load module file format

Even when an Intel HEX file (*.hex), Motorola S-record file (*.mot), or binary file (*.bin) is specified to be the subject file to download, it is possible to do source level debugging by downloading symbol information for the load module file from which the subject file was created, along with the subject file that you download.

To do so, follow the steps below on the Download Files dialog box.

(1)

Click the [Add] button

When the [Add] button is clicked, a blank list item "-" is displayed in the last line of the [Download file list] area.

(2)

Property configuration of the load module file to add

Configure each item displayed with the following condition in the [Download file property] area.

File

Specify a load module file from which the Intel HEX file (*.hex), Motorola S-record file (*.mot), or binary file (*.bin) that you want to download was created.

Directly enter from the keyboard, or specify with the Select Download File dialog box opened by clicking the [...] button that appears at right by selecting this property.

File type

Select [Load module file] (default).

Download object

Select [No].

Download symbol information

Select [Yes] (default).

Generate the information for

input completion

Select whether to generate the information for the Symbol name completion function when downloadingNote.

Default

Yes

Modifying

Select from the drop-down list.

Available values

Yes

Generates the information for the symbol name completion function. (i.e. uses the symbol name completion function.)

No

Does not generate the information for the symbol name completion function. (i.e. does not use the symbol name completion function.)

Note

When [Yes] is selected, the time taken for downloading and the memory usage on the host machine will increase. We recommend selecting [No] in this item if you do not intend to use the symbol name completion function.

(3)

Click the [OK] button

Enable all the configuration in this dialog box and add the specified load module file (Only the symbol information included in the load module file will be downloaded).